Building Brand Awareness: A Guide for Real Estate Developers

In the fiercely competitive real estate development landscape, building robust brand awareness is paramount to success. A well-recognized brand not only attracts prospective clients but also inspires confidence and trust. To nurture a strong brand presence, developers must implement a comprehensive strategy that encompasses various advertising initiatives.

First and foremost, it is crucial to articulate your brand identity. This involves identifying your target audience, compiling a unique brand message, and choosing visual elements that connect with your ideal customers.

Once your brand identity is solidified, you can launch a multi-faceted marketing campaign. Leveraging digital platforms such as social media, search engine optimization (SEO), and email marketing can effectively connect with potential buyers.

Simultaneously, don't underestimate the power of traditional marketing tactics like print advertising, community events, and industry partnerships.

Furthermore, consistently delivering exceptional customer service is essential to building lasting brand loyalty. A positive customer experience will not only generate repeat business but also act as a powerful endorsement for your development projects.

Remember, building brand awareness is an ongoing journey. By implementing a strategic and consistent approach, real estate developers can establish a recognizable and reputable brand that flourishes in the dynamic real estate market.

Marketing Strategies for New Construction: Reaching Your Target Audience

In the dynamic real estate market, successfully launching new construction projects requires a well-defined marketing plan. To effectively pull in your target demographic, it's crucial to implement strategies that resonate with their requirements.

A multifaceted marketing campaign should encompass a blend of online and offline channels. Building an engaging website is essential, showcasing stunning images and providing detailed information about the properties. Leveraging social media platforms allows for direct interaction with potential buyers, while targeted advertising campaigns can help segment your reach to specific segments.

Collaborating with local real estate agents can also expand your network, fostering visibility within the community.

Hosting open houses and offering incentives can further boost interest and produce leads. By implementing these successful marketing strategies, you can successfully engage with your target audience and drive sales for your new construction projects.

Unlocking Success: Best Practices for Builder-Developer Partnerships

Successful builder-developer collaborations hinge on a foundation of clear communication, mutual respect, and shared goals.

To cultivate this vital partnership, both parties should prioritize open dialogue throughout the journey of a project.

Regular check-ins allow for the honest sharing of updates, challenges, and innovative solutions.

A well-defined framework is crucial to ensure harmony between the builder's capabilities in construction and the developer's vision. This precision minimizes disagreements and accelerates the overall construction process.

Additionally, recognizing the unique advantages each party brings to the table fosters more info a collaborative environment where ideas thrive. Builders can provide valuable on-site experience, while developers bring their proficiency in design and innovation.

This synergy of skills results in a project that is not only physically sound but also aesthetically pleasing.

Ultimately, successful builder-developer partnerships are established on trust, openness, and a shared commitment to delivering exceptional results.
